What region is often referred to as the "breadbasket" of the United States? 🔊
The region often referred to as the "breadbasket" of the United States is the Great Plains. This area is known for its fertile soil and favorable climate for agriculture, particularly for growing crops like wheat and corn. Stretching across several states, including Nebraska, Kansas, and South Dakota, the Great Plains have a significant agricultural economy, supplying a large portion of the nation’s food. The combination of rich soil and advanced farming techniques has historically made this region a vital contributor to the overall food production in the U.S.
